Change-up Mastery   Coach Mikayla Houge

The change-up is one of the most effective tools in a pitcher’s arsenal—but only when it’s executed with precision and confidence. In this 4-week module, pitchers ages 11 and up will break down the art of the change-up from grip to game application. Athletes will explore multiple grip variations to find what works best for their hand size and throwing style while focusing on tempo, deception, and repeatable mechanics.

Through dynamic drills and focused feedback, pitchers will learn to maintain consistent arm speed while disrupting hitter timing. Each session.

🔍 Pitchers Will Learn To:

  • Master several change-up grips

  • Create deception through tempo and body language

  • Match arm speed to their fastball

  • Deliver with confidence under pressure

Bunting Mastery  Coach Rasheeda Crews

Bunting is one of the most under-taught, high-impact skills in the game—and it’s often the difference between a win or a missed opportunity. This 4-week module will give players a complete breakdown of bunting strategy, technique, and timing.

Athletes will learn how to confidently execute the sacrifice bunt, squeeze play, and push bunt, while also understanding when and why to use each based on game situations. Through live reps, zone-target drills, and base-running integration, hitters will develop total bunting IQ—turning short-game pressure into offensive execution.

🔍 Hitters Will Learn To:

  • Use correct footwork and bat angle
  • Execute directional bunts with control
  • React quickly to defensive reads
  • Gain confidence in short-game situations

This module is a must for players looking to add versatility and value to their offensive game, especially slappers and contact hitters.

Drop Ball Mechanics  Coach Mikayla Houge

The drop ball is more than just a pitch—it’s a weapon for groundouts, strikeouts, and keeping hitters off balance. This 4-week module is designed for pitchers ages 11+ who want to develop or sharpen their drop ball mechanics from the ground up.

Athletes will dive into proper lower-body engagement and body posture to create the downward momentum necessary for a true, late-breaking drop. Through hands-on instruction and focused repetition, pitchers will fine-tune their spin axis, improve wrist snap, and learn how to control the release point for maximum effectiveness.

Each session emphasizes feel, feedback, and function—empowering pitchers to understand how to consistently hit the drop zone with intent and command.

🔍 Pitchers Will Learn To:

  • Generate lower-body power for increased pitch movement

  • Create tight, downward spin with proper wrist action

  • Align their posture and release for late break

  • Spot the drop in key counts and at-bat situations

Power Hitting + Hitting Matrix  Coach Rasheeda Crews

Power isn’t just strength—it’s a combination of efficiency, timing, and mechanics. This high-impact module teaches athletes to unlock their power potential through the “Hitting Matrix”: Exit Velocity, Launch Angle, and Spin Rate.

Players will break down their swing mechanics to understand how contact point, body rotation, and timing affect ball flight. Using drills and feedback-driven reps, athletes will track progress and build confidence as they drive balls with intent and purpose.

🔍 Hitters Will Learn To:

  • Increase exit velocity through efficient movement
  • Use launch angle to match pitch location and swing path
  • Maximize distance through barrel awareness and finish
  • Compete in challenges that mimic game pressure

This module is perfect for hitters looking to drive the ball with authority, improve swing consistency, and learn how to make their power measurable and repeatable.

Slapping for Speed and Control  Coach Rasheeda Crews

Slapping is a high-skill offensive weapon for left-handed hitters—but only when it’s executed with precision, speed, and decision-making. In this specialized 4-week module, athletes will learn the mechanics, footwork, and timing behind drag slaps, soft slaps, and hard slaps.

Athletes will train to read defenses, execute in motion, and find consistency in contact zones—all while developing the balance, rhythm, and vision needed to make slapping a game-changing tool.

🔍 Hitters Will Learn To:

  • Time their footwork and load efficiently

  • Identify pitch zones for different slap types

  • Control barrel angle for directional placement

  • Combine speed and intent for base pressure

This module is ideal for athletes who want to expand their offensive toolkit, keep defenses guessing, and become a dynamic force at the plate

Elite pitchers aren’t just made in the circle—they’re built through strength, stability, and injury prevention off the field. In this essential 4-week module, pitchers will focus on developing the physical tools necessary to support healthy, powerful, and repeatable mechanics all season long.

This module combines functional strength training with softball-specific movement patterns, giving athletes a deeper understanding of how their body contributes to velocity, control, and durability. Pitchers will engage in shoulder stability drills, core activation exercises, hip mobility routines, and resistance band work, while also learning proper warm-up and recovery techniques.

Whether you’re coming back from a long season or prepping for spring, this course provides a vital reset for the body and mind of a pitcher.

🔍 Pitchers Will Learn To:

  • Strengthen key throwing muscles and joints

  • Improve stability and balance for better command

  • Enhance hip/core connection for more efficient mechanics

  • Protect the arm through warm-up, cooldown, and recovery strategies

This module is perfect for pitchers who want to build endurance, avoid overuse injuries, and develop the strength and flexibility that fuels performance and confidence on the mound.
